로그를 사용하여 Amazon 매니지드 서비스에서 Prometheus 이벤트를 모니터링할 수 있습니다. CloudWatch - Amazon Managed Service for Prometheus

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

로그를 사용하여 Amazon 매니지드 서비스에서 Prometheus 이벤트를 모니터링할 수 있습니다. CloudWatch

Prometheus용 Amazon 관리형 서비스는 Amazon Logs의 로그 그룹에 알림 관리자 및 눈금자 오류 및 경고 이벤트를 기록합니다. CloudWatch 알림 관리자 및 규칙 관리자에 대한 자세한 내용은 이 안내서의 알림 관리자 주제를 참조하세요. 작업 공간 로그 데이터를 Logs의 로그 스트림에 게시할 수 있습니다. CloudWatch Amazon Managed Service for Prometheus 콘솔에서 또는 AWS CLI를 사용하여 모니터링하려는 로그를 구성할 수 있습니다. CloudWatch콘솔에서 이러한 로그를 보거나 쿼리할 수 있습니다. 콘솔에서 로그 CloudWatch 로그 스트림을 보는 방법에 대한 자세한 내용은 CloudWatch 사용 설명서의 로그 그룹 및 로그 스트림 작업을 참조하십시오. CloudWatch

CloudWatch 프리 티어를 사용하면 최대 5Gb의 로그를 Logs에 CloudWatch 게시할 수 있습니다. 프리 티어 허용량을 초과하는 로그는 CloudWatch 요금제에 따라 요금이 부과됩니다.

로그 구성 CloudWatch

Prometheus용 Amazon 관리형 서비스는 Amazon Logs의 로그 그룹에 알림 관리자 및 눈금자 오류 및 경고 이벤트를 기록합니다. CloudWatch

Prometheus용 Amazon 관리 서비스 콘솔에서 AWS CLI 또는 API 요청을 호출하여 CloudWatch 로그 로깅 구성을 설정할 수 있습니다. create-logging-configuration

사전 조건 

전화를 create-logging-configuration 걸기 전에 로그를 구성하는 데 사용할 ID 또는 역할에 다음 정책 또는 이와 동등한 권한을 추가하십시오. CloudWatch

{ "Version": "2012-10-17", "Statement": [ { "Effect": "Allow", "Action": [ "logs:CreateLogDelivery", "logs:GetLogDelivery", "logs:UpdateLogDelivery", "logs:DeleteLogDelivery", "logs:ListLogDeliveries", "logs:PutResourcePolicy", "logs:DescribeResourcePolicies", "logs:DescribeLogGroups", "aps:CreateLoggingConfiguration", "aps:UpdateLoggingConfiguration", "aps:DescribeLoggingConfiguration", "aps:DeleteLoggingConfiguration" ], "Resource": "*" } ] }

CloudWatch 로그를 구성하려면

콘솔 또는 를 사용하여 Prometheus용 Amazon 관리 서비스에서 로깅을 구성할 수 있습니다. AWS AWS CLI

Console

Amazon Managed Service for Prometheus 콘솔에서 로깅을 구성하려면

  1. 워크스페이스 세부 정보 패널의 로그 탭으로 이동합니다.

  2. 로그 패널의 오른쪽 상단에서 로그 관리를 선택합니다.

  3. 로그 수준 드롭다운 목록에서 모두 선택합니다.

  4. 로그 그룹 드롭다운 목록에서 로그를 게시할 로그 그룹을 선택합니다.

    콘솔에서 새 로그 그룹을 생성할 수도 있습니다. CloudWatch

  5. 변경 사항 저장을 선택합니다.

AWS CLI

를 사용하여 로깅 구성을 설정할 수 AWS CLI있습니다.

를 사용하여 로깅을 구성하려면 AWS CLI

  • AWS CLI를 사용하여 다음 명령을 실행합니다.

    aws amp create-logging-configuration --workspace-id my_workspace_ID --log-group-arn my-log-group-arn

제한 사항

  • 모든 이벤트가 기록되지는 않습니다.

    Amazon Managed Service for Prometheus는 warning 또는 error 수준의 이벤트만 로깅합니다.

  • 정책 크기 제한

    CloudWatch 로그 리소스 정책은 5120자로 제한됩니다. 정책이 이 크기 제한에 근접하는 것을 CloudWatch 로그에서 감지하면 로 /aws/vendedlogs/ 시작하는 로그 그룹이 자동으로 활성화됩니다.

    로깅이 활성화된 알림 규칙을 생성하는 경우 Prometheus용 Amazon Managed Service는 지정된 로그 그룹으로 로그 리소스 정책을 CloudWatch 업데이트해야 합니다. CloudWatch 로그 리소스 정책 크기 한도에 도달하지 않으려면 로그 로그 그룹 이름에 접두사를 CloudWatch 붙이십시오. /aws/vendedlogs/ Amazon Managed Service for Prometheus 콘솔에서 로그 그룹을 생성하면 로그 그룹 이름에 접두사 /aws/vendedlogs/가 붙습니다. 자세한 내용은 CloudWatch Logs User Guide의 특정 AWS 서비스에서 로깅 활성화를 참조하십시오.